I just bought a 1972 - I live in CA and brought the bike to the CHP as part of the registration process. They have since taken the bike claiming that it looks like the Vin Numbers have been tampered with. The one on the neck was sanded a bit but still readable the one on the engine they are saying it look like it is fake.

FYI this bike was converted to a bobber style

Does anyone know if the one on the engine was machine or hand stamped and if so any proof to back this up would help!!
